Your Role as a Project Manager:
As a Project Manager, you will be the key point of contact for clients after the project has been approved. Your job is to keep everything running smoothly by ensuring materials arrive on time, remodellers and subcontractors stay on schedule, and projects are completed with excellence. Youll be involved before, during, and after the project to guarantee quality and efficiency.
Duties and Responsibilities:
Oversee 8-12 active projects at a time (and more as we grow!)
Act as the main point of contact for clients, keeping them informed and ensuring satisfaction.
Manage both in-house remodellers and subcontractors.
Schedule and coordinate material purchases, ensuring accuracy, quality, and timely delivery.
Regularly visit job sites to inspect progress, address issues, and provide solutions.
Ensure all projects stay on schedule and within budget while meeting our high standards.
Track milestones and schedule using project management software
Experience with CRM software required, but no specific system necessary.
Qualifications
3+ years experience working in a project management role in renovations, construction, or related field.
Hands-on experience in construction or remodelling is preferred.
Proven ability to juggle multiple projects while maintaining quality and efficiency.
Valid drivers license
Experience using project management software
Strong leadership and communication skills
